Transaction db8c7104037c9606e7a340501f3b3670b681a571b1ae4df80a75359e5d8fe813
1 Input
1 Output
-
db8c7104037c9606e7a340501f3b3670b681a571b1ae4df80a75359e5d8fe813:0
- value
- 666871
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20fade8723675f8f9dcfccd5a016389d6c9bcc3e OP_EQUAL
- address
- 34hQ5PBu48g3SZb6t8pUMKVFgGBc5ejw3H